Output 73d88dae8cb13aa612d97262c861e60e5cfde7d14dd32aaa0f5e0636effc2844:4

value
364470
script pubkey
OP_0 OP_PUSHBYTES_20 590449f6b9491705313b424c99e6bbfd73a0c3bf
address
bc1qtyzyna4efyts2vfmgfxfne4ml4e6psalzuhrdf
transaction
73d88dae8cb13aa612d97262c861e60e5cfde7d14dd32aaa0f5e0636effc2844
confirmations
1782
spent
false